Top Performers from Ottawa Senators


Jake Sanderson, a defenseman for the Ottawa Senators, has been a standout player in recent games. With his ability to contribute both defensively and offensively, Sanderson has proven to be a critical asset for his team. In one of the previous matches against San Jose Sharks, he not only assisted in a goal but also showcased his defensive prowess with four shots and a plus-minus rating of +1, alongside contributing hits and takeaways over three games that underscore his all-around game.


Forward Tim Stutzle also deserves mention for his impressive performance, particularly in the game against San Jose Sharks where he scored one goal and assisted another. His shooting percentage of 33 percent in that game highlights his efficiency on offense.

Washington Capitals' Key Players


On the Washington Capitals' side, Alex Ovechkin continues to be a significant threat. Known for his scoring ability, Ovechkin managed to net one goal with a shooting percentage of 33 percent against Tampa Bay Lightning and maintained consistent performance across three games.


Connor McMichael is another Capital who has shown promise with a goal and an assist against St. Louis Blues, demonstrating his potential as both a scorer and playmaker.

Predictions Based on Player Performance


Given their recent performances, Jake Sanderson's defensive skills could play a pivotal role in neutralizing threats like Ovechkin and McMichael. Meanwhile, players like Tim Stutzle will need to capitalize on offensive opportunities to secure a win for the Ottawa Senators.


The upcoming game is scheduled for March 3rd at 6:30 PM at Capital One Arena in Washington. Fans eager to catch this exciting matchup can tune into ESPN+ or MNMT2 for live coverage.
